Record of Committee Proceedings

Committee on Judiciary and Consumer Affairs

Assembly Bill 846
Relating to: payment of judgments in traffic cases and in municipal court and the suspension of operating privileges.
By Representative Jeskewitz, Riley, La Fave, Klusman, Vrakas, Miller, Coggs, Musser, Ainsworth, Owens, Albers, F. Lasee, Ryba, Staskunas, Boyle, J. Lehman; cosponsored by Senator Moore, Roessler, Plache, Darling.

March 24, 2000 Referred to Committee on Judiciary and Consumer Affairs.

March 27, 2000
PUBLIC HEARING HELD


Present: (5) Senators George, Risser, Clausing, Huelsman and Drzewiecki.

Absent: (0) None.

March 28, 2000
EXECUTIVE SESSION

By Polling.





Moved by Senator George, seconded by Senator Huelsman, that
Assembly Bill 846
be recommended for concurrence.


Ayes: (5) Senators George, Risser, Clausing, Huelsman and Drzewiecki (By Polling).

Noes: (0) None.

Absent: (0) None.


CONCURRENCE RECOMMENDED, Ayes 5, Noes 0, Absent 0
